Our team of talented engineers are the power behind our mission and their innovative solutions have earned us the trust of the leading hyperscale cloud providers and data center owners and operations. What you will doYou will perform in a lead design role for electrical power distribution systems related to mission critical data center applications.  Functions include power distribution design and electrical planning of mission critical data center equipment (Modular Data Centers and Modular Power Rooms), electrical manufacturing design and liaising with clients, vendors, internal customers, and project teams to ensure projects and products are successfully completed through the entire lifecycle. Assistance is available for this position to support relocation to the Gilbert, AZ area.How you will do itLead electrical design development throughout the project lifecycle.Perform detailed reviews of electrical drawings and prepare construction work packages.Execute electrical design calculations for applications such as Power Rooms for Modular Data Centers, uninterruptible power supply (UPS) sizing, generator sizing, lighting design, and heat dissipation, along with performing comprehensive power system studies utilizing SKM software.Provide construction support, including RFI, shop drawing review, and commissioning support.Conduct on-site data collection, equipment evaluations, and investigative procedures to inform project decision-making and progress.Create detailed project documentation, such as single line diagrams, schematics, wiring diagrams, cable schedules, and material bills, ensure all deliverables are precise and comprehensiveAnalyze and troubleshoot electrical components.Develop project deliverables such as single line diagrams, schematics, and wiring diagrams.Other duties as assigned.What we look forRequired:Bachelor of Science in Electrical Engineering is required4+ years of related experience in power distribution design and electrical planning including experienced in the design and implementation of electrical distribution, control, and instrumentation systems for a diverse range of sectors (ideally with Modular Data Center projects and/or HVAC industrial systems)Proven experience leading the electrical design process throughout all project stages, from initial concept through detailed design to construction support, including the preparation of design basis memorandaStrategic electrical routing and designing using CAD software (AutoCAD Electrical)Proficient in project management tools for estimating, scheduling, and tracking project progress.Comprehensive understanding of safety, electrical, and building codes (e.g., CSA, IEEE, API, NFPA, OH&S)Ability to prepare scopes of work and construction work packages, focusing on LV electrical system reliability and preventative maintenanceCapable of providing construction support, including RFI responses, shop drawing reviews, field inspections, and commissioning supportCompetent in quality control activities, ensuring project deliverables meet industry codes and standards, such as NEC and CECStrong communication skills for technical concept explanation and monthly reporting on project achievements and areas for improvementComputer literacy including solid Microsoft Office experienceCommitment to continuous technical learning and personal developmentExcellent written and verbal communication skillsAbility to travel to field worksite locations including domestic United States and occasional international travelPreferred:Previous design experience with Mission Critical electrical infrastructurePE License or ability to obtainTake some time to learn about us and apply today  Help us drive customer wins and be a part of a team that believes that through teamwork, leadership, and collaboration - anything is possible.  #LI-JJ1#LI-Onsite
